Hello everyone,
We are using the LM3481-Q1 in SEPIC topology in our designs.
Vin=7-24V
Vout = 12V
Iout=0.75A - set by Rsen to 0.063 OHM
f=1Mhz
I want to ask about the Iout behavior we encounter. When I choose Rsen that defines Iout to be 750mA, then why when Vin=12V the output current is indeed 750mA, but when Vin=7V, Iout can't be set to 750mA, going above 200mA will lead to Vout drop. Moreover, when Vin=24V, I can draw 1.2A (when Rsen was set to supply 750mA). So why Iout varies with Vin, and why it allows me to exceed 750mA which is the limit set by Rsen.
The current is drawn by adjustable DC load.
